.chero[data-astro-cid-xd3pqp7t]{position:relative;width:100%;overflow:hidden}.chero__bg[data-astro-cid-xd3pqp7t]{position:absolute;inset:0;z-index:0}.chero__bg[data-astro-cid-xd3pqp7t] img[data-astro-cid-xd3pqp7t]{width:100%;height:100%;object-fit:cover;object-position:center 25%}.chero__overlay[data-astro-cid-xd3pqp7t]{position:absolute;inset:0;background:linear-gradient(135deg,#3d1a52eb,#803aa5d1)}.chero__inner[data-astro-cid-xd3pqp7t]{position:relative;z-index:1;max-width:1280px;margin:0 auto;padding:calc(var(--nav-h) + 64px) 64px 72px;width:100%}.chero__content[data-astro-cid-xd3pqp7t]{max-width:720px;display:flex;flex-direction:column;gap:20px}.chero__kicker[data-astro-cid-xd3pqp7t]{font-family:var(--font-body);font-size:10px;font-weight:700;letter-spacing:3.5px;text-transform:uppercase;color:#fff9;border:1px solid rgba(255,255,255,.22);padding:5px 14px;border-radius:40px;width:fit-content}.chero__title[data-astro-cid-xd3pqp7t]{font-family:var(--font-head);font-size:clamp(32px,4vw,54px);font-weight:800;color:#fff;line-height:1.08;letter-spacing:-.02em;margin:0}.chero__sub[data-astro-cid-xd3pqp7t]{font-family:var(--font-body);font-size:16px;color:#ffffffb3;line-height:1.75;max-width:560px;margin:0}.chero__nav[data-astro-cid-xd3pqp7t]{display:flex;flex-wrap:wrap;gap:10px}.chero__nav-link[data-astro-cid-xd3pqp7t]{font-family:var(--font-body);font-size:13px;font-weight:600;color:#fffc;padding:8px 18px;border-radius:6px;border:1px solid rgba(255,255,255,.2);background:#ffffff14;text-decoration:none;transition:background .18s,color .18s,border-color .18s}.chero__nav-link[data-astro-cid-xd3pqp7t]:hover{background:#ffffff2e;color:#fff;border-color:#ffffff73}.chero__offices[data-astro-cid-xd3pqp7t]{display:flex;align-items:center;flex-wrap:wrap;gap:10px}.chero__office[data-astro-cid-xd3pqp7t]{font-family:var(--font-body);font-size:12px;font-weight:500;color:#ffffff73}.chero__divider[data-astro-cid-xd3pqp7t]{font-size:12px;color:#fff3;user-select:none}@media(max-width:860px){.chero__inner[data-astro-cid-xd3pqp7t]{padding:calc(var(--nav-h) + 48px) 32px 56px}}@media(max-width:640px){.chero__inner[data-astro-cid-xd3pqp7t]{padding:calc(var(--nav-h) + 36px) 20px 48px}}.wwu[data-astro-cid-pz45erit]{background:#fff;padding:96px 0}.wwu__inner[data-astro-cid-pz45erit]{max-width:1280px;margin:0 auto;padding:0 64px}.wwu__grid[data-astro-cid-pz45erit]{display:grid;grid-template-columns:1fr 1fr;gap:80px;align-items:center}.wwu__kicker[data-astro-cid-pz45erit]{display:block;font-family:var(--font-body);font-size:10px;font-weight:700;letter-spacing:3px;text-transform:uppercase;color:var(--accent);margin-bottom:16px}.wwu__title[data-astro-cid-pz45erit]{font-family:var(--font-head);font-size:clamp(24px,2.8vw,36px);font-weight:800;color:var(--dark);line-height:1.15;margin-bottom:28px}.wwu__text[data-astro-cid-pz45erit] p[data-astro-cid-pz45erit]{font-family:var(--font-body);font-size:15px;color:var(--muted);line-height:1.8;margin-bottom:16px}.wwu__text[data-astro-cid-pz45erit] p[data-astro-cid-pz45erit]:last-child{margin-bottom:0}.wwu__values[data-astro-cid-pz45erit]{display:grid;grid-template-columns:1fr 1fr;gap:16px}.wwu__card[data-astro-cid-pz45erit]{background:var(--off-white);border:1px solid var(--border);border-radius:14px;padding:24px 20px;transition:box-shadow .2s,transform .2s}.wwu__card[data-astro-cid-pz45erit]:hover{box-shadow:0 8px 32px #6a2d8f1a;transform:translateY(-3px)}.wwu__card-icon[data-astro-cid-pz45erit]{width:40px;height:40px;background:#6a2d8f1a;border-radius:10px;display:flex;align-items:center;justify-content:center;margin-bottom:14px;color:var(--accent)}.wwu__card-icon[data-astro-cid-pz45erit] svg[data-astro-cid-pz45erit]{width:18px;height:18px}.wwu__card-title[data-astro-cid-pz45erit]{font-family:var(--font-body);font-size:14px;font-weight:700;color:var(--dark);margin-bottom:8px}.wwu__card-body[data-astro-cid-pz45erit]{font-family:var(--font-body);font-size:13px;color:var(--muted);line-height:1.65}@media(max-width:1024px){.wwu__grid[data-astro-cid-pz45erit]{grid-template-columns:1fr;gap:48px}}@media(max-width:860px){.wwu__inner[data-astro-cid-pz45erit]{padding:0 32px}}@media(max-width:640px){.wwu[data-astro-cid-pz45erit]{padding:64px 0}.wwu__inner[data-astro-cid-pz45erit]{padding:0 20px}.wwu__values[data-astro-cid-pz45erit]{grid-template-columns:1fr}}.jobs[data-astro-cid-t6ocztdc]{background:var(--off-white);padding:96px 0}.jobs__inner[data-astro-cid-t6ocztdc]{max-width:1280px;margin:0 auto;padding:0 64px}.jobs__header[data-astro-cid-t6ocztdc]{display:flex;align-items:flex-end;justify-content:space-between;margin-bottom:48px;gap:24px;flex-wrap:wrap}.jobs__kicker[data-astro-cid-t6ocztdc]{display:block;font-family:var(--font-body);font-size:10px;font-weight:700;letter-spacing:3px;text-transform:uppercase;color:var(--accent);margin-bottom:10px}.jobs__title[data-astro-cid-t6ocztdc]{font-family:var(--font-head);font-size:clamp(24px,2.8vw,34px);font-weight:800;color:var(--dark);line-height:1.15}.jobs__filter[data-astro-cid-t6ocztdc]{display:flex;gap:8px;flex-wrap:wrap}.jobs__filter-btn[data-astro-cid-t6ocztdc]{padding:9px 18px;border-radius:7px;border:1px solid var(--border);background:#fff;font-family:var(--font-body);font-size:12.5px;font-weight:500;color:var(--muted);cursor:pointer;transition:background .15s,color .15s,border-color .15s}.jobs__filter-btn[data-astro-cid-t6ocztdc]:hover{border-color:var(--accent);color:var(--accent)}.jobs__filter-btn[data-astro-cid-t6ocztdc].active{background:var(--accent);color:#fff;border-color:var(--accent)}.jobs__empty[data-astro-cid-t6ocztdc]{background:#fff;border:1px solid var(--border);border-radius:18px;padding:88px 48px;text-align:center;display:flex;flex-direction:column;align-items:center;gap:16px}.jobs__empty-icon[data-astro-cid-t6ocztdc]{width:68px;height:68px;background:#6a2d8f14;border-radius:50%;display:flex;align-items:center;justify-content:center;color:var(--accent);margin-bottom:8px}.jobs__empty-icon[data-astro-cid-t6ocztdc] svg[data-astro-cid-t6ocztdc]{width:30px;height:30px}.jobs__empty-title[data-astro-cid-t6ocztdc]{font-family:var(--font-head);font-size:24px;font-weight:700;color:var(--dark)}.jobs__empty-body[data-astro-cid-t6ocztdc]{font-family:var(--font-body);font-size:15px;color:var(--muted);line-height:1.75;max-width:460px}.jobs__empty-actions[data-astro-cid-t6ocztdc]{display:flex;gap:12px;margin-top:8px}.jobs__btn-ghost[data-astro-cid-t6ocztdc]{display:inline-flex;align-items:center;gap:8px;padding:13px 26px;background:transparent;color:var(--accent);border:1px solid rgba(106,45,143,.3);border-radius:8px;font-family:var(--font-body);font-size:13.5px;font-weight:600;text-decoration:none;transition:border-color .18s,background .18s}.jobs__btn-ghost[data-astro-cid-t6ocztdc] svg[data-astro-cid-t6ocztdc]{width:14px;height:14px;transition:transform .18s}.jobs__btn-ghost[data-astro-cid-t6ocztdc]:hover{background:#6a2d8f0f;border-color:var(--accent)}.jobs__btn-ghost[data-astro-cid-t6ocztdc]:hover svg[data-astro-cid-t6ocztdc]{transform:translate(3px)}.jobs__notify[data-astro-cid-t6ocztdc]{background:#6a2d8f0f;border:1px solid rgba(106,45,143,.15);border-radius:14px;padding:32px 36px;display:flex;align-items:center;justify-content:space-between;gap:32px;margin-top:32px;flex-wrap:wrap}.jobs__notify-text[data-astro-cid-t6ocztdc] h4[data-astro-cid-t6ocztdc]{font-family:var(--font-body);font-size:15.5px;font-weight:700;color:var(--dark);margin-bottom:6px}.jobs__notify-text[data-astro-cid-t6ocztdc] p[data-astro-cid-t6ocztdc]{font-family:var(--font-body);font-size:13.5px;color:var(--muted);line-height:1.6}.jobs__notify-form[data-astro-cid-t6ocztdc]{display:flex;border-radius:9px;overflow:hidden;border:1px solid var(--border);flex-shrink:0}.jobs__notify-input[data-astro-cid-t6ocztdc]{padding:13px 18px;border:none;font-family:var(--font-body);font-size:14px;color:var(--dark);background:#fff;outline:none;width:240px}.jobs__notify-btn[data-astro-cid-t6ocztdc]{padding:13px 24px;background:var(--accent);color:#fff;border:none;font-family:var(--font-body);font-size:13.5px;font-weight:700;cursor:pointer;white-space:nowrap;transition:background .18s}.jobs__notify-btn[data-astro-cid-t6ocztdc]:hover{background:var(--accent-hover)}.jobs__notify-btn[data-astro-cid-t6ocztdc]:disabled{background:var(--accent-deeper);cursor:default}.jobs__culture[data-astro-cid-t6ocztdc]{background:var(--accent-deeper);padding:88px 0}.jobs__culture-inner[data-astro-cid-t6ocztdc]{max-width:1280px;margin:0 auto;padding:0 64px;text-align:center;display:flex;flex-direction:column;align-items:center}.jobs__culture-kicker[data-astro-cid-t6ocztdc]{font-family:var(--font-body);font-size:10px;font-weight:700;letter-spacing:3.5px;text-transform:uppercase;color:#ffffff73;margin-bottom:18px}.jobs__culture-title[data-astro-cid-t6ocztdc]{font-family:var(--font-head);font-size:clamp(24px,3vw,36px);font-weight:800;color:#fff;line-height:1.2;margin-bottom:20px}.jobs__culture-body[data-astro-cid-t6ocztdc]{font-family:var(--font-body);font-size:15px;color:#fff9;line-height:1.75;max-width:580px;margin-bottom:48px}.jobs__culture-stats[data-astro-cid-t6ocztdc]{display:grid;grid-template-columns:repeat(3,1fr);gap:1px;background:#ffffff14;border:1px solid rgba(255,255,255,.08);border-radius:14px;overflow:hidden;max-width:760px;width:100%}.jobs__culture-stat[data-astro-cid-t6ocztdc]{padding:28px 20px;background:#ffffff0a;display:flex;flex-direction:column;align-items:center;gap:8px}.jobs__culture-num[data-astro-cid-t6ocztdc]{font-family:var(--font-head);font-size:28px;font-weight:800;color:#fff;line-height:1}.jobs__culture-lbl[data-astro-cid-t6ocztdc]{font-family:var(--font-body);font-size:11px;color:#ffffff73;text-transform:uppercase;letter-spacing:1.5px}@media(max-width:860px){.jobs__inner[data-astro-cid-t6ocztdc],.jobs__culture-inner[data-astro-cid-t6ocztdc]{padding:0 32px}.jobs__notify[data-astro-cid-t6ocztdc]{flex-direction:column;align-items:flex-start}.jobs__notify-form[data-astro-cid-t6ocztdc]{width:100%}.jobs__notify-input[data-astro-cid-t6ocztdc]{flex:1;width:auto}}@media(max-width:640px){.jobs[data-astro-cid-t6ocztdc]{padding:64px 0}.jobs__inner[data-astro-cid-t6ocztdc],.jobs__culture-inner[data-astro-cid-t6ocztdc]{padding:0 20px}.jobs__culture[data-astro-cid-t6ocztdc]{padding:64px 0}.jobs__empty[data-astro-cid-t6ocztdc]{padding:56px 24px}.jobs__culture-stats[data-astro-cid-t6ocztdc]{grid-template-columns:1fr 1fr}}@media(max-width:400px){.jobs__culture-stats[data-astro-cid-t6ocztdc]{grid-template-columns:1fr}}
